
Acres Lake
An outdoor park-gardens in Shropshire

Acres Lake is a picturesque lake surrounded by a nature reserve and parkland in Ellesmere, Shropshire. It features a well-maintained path around the lake, perfect for walking, jogging, or cycling with young children. The site includes a large playground with equipment for toddlers and older kids, picnic areas, and benches. Wildlife is abundant, with ducks, swans, and geese often seen. The adjacent woodland offers a short nature trail. There are no on-site cafes, but nearby Ellesmere town has shops and eateries. Highlights: Scenic lake views, playground, wildlife spotting, easy flat paths. Suitable ages: All, but playground best for 1-12 years. Facilities: Free parking, public toilets (seasonal), benches, picnic spots. Practical tips: Arrive early to secure parking on busy weekends. Bring food and drink as no cafe on site. Well-behaved dogs welcome.
